Soc Trang assists Khmer’s religious activities

February 20th, 2009

Mekong Delta Soc Trang province has invested more than 52 billion VND in building and restoring ethnic Khmer people’s places of worship in a move to support their religious activities, a local official said. VOV launches another radio broadcast in ethnic language

February 20th, 2009

Voice of Vietnam (VOV) today, October 7, is launching a radio broadcast in the H’Mong ethnic minority language, Vietnam News Agency reported. The radio broadcast is being carried out by the Northern West correspondent centre of VOV, which is also celebrating its 10th founding anniversary today. French-financed project to preserve Hue heritages

February 20th, 2009

The central Thua Thien-Hue Province said it is carrying out a project to promote local community’s involvement in the preservation of heritages in the former city of Hue with funding from the French region of Nord Pas de Calais.
